--- cmake/external/webrtc/CMakeLists.txt.orig 2020-10-23 14:48:52 UTC +++ cmake/external/webrtc/CMakeLists.txt @@ -7,11 +7,11 @@ add_library(external_webrtc INTERFACE IMPORTED GLOBAL) add_library(desktop-app::external_webrtc ALIAS external_webrtc) -if (DESKTOP_APP_USE_PACKAGED) +if (0) # DESKTOP_APP_USE_PACKAGED find_package(tg_owt REQUIRED) target_link_libraries(external_webrtc INTERFACE tg_owt::tg_owt) else() - set(webrtc_loc ${libs_loc}/tg_owt/src) + set(webrtc_loc ${DESKTOP_APP_WEBRTC_LOCATION}) set(webrtc_build_loc ${libs_loc}/tg_owt/out/$) target_compile_definitions(external_webrtc @@ -75,7 +75,7 @@ else() ) endif() foreach (lib ${webrtc_libs}) - list(APPEND webrtc_libs_list "${webrtc_build_loc}/${lib}${webrtc_lib_suffix}") + list(APPEND webrtc_libs_list "${DESKTOP_APP_WEBRTC_LOCATION}/../out/$/${lib}${webrtc_lib_suffix}") endforeach() if (WIN32) @@ -98,5 +98,6 @@ else() INTERFACE ${webrtc_libs_list} desktop-app::external_openssl + jpeg ) endif()